Creator-Friendly

No Inkverse Originals

Unlike other platforms, we don't create exclusive content. Every comic on Inkverse is independently owned by the comic creator who created it, so we have no incentive to promote our own content over yours.

Patreon Early Access

Connect your Patreon account and make new episodes available exclusively to your patrons before they are released to everyone for free (A nice perk for your backers!)

No Lock-In

Inkverse is open-source and uses an open comic format. Instead of hosting your comic on Inkverse, creators can self-host their comics or use other comic hosting services like Taddy. This means creators can grow their readership across comic platforms without being locked into Inkverse.

Fast Pass

An upcoming feature that lets you earn money from your comics. Creators keep 85% of your earnings and we will be transparent about how much they earn and how much we charge in fees (most comic platforms are not transparent on this!)
